Customer Service Representative Job no: 503760 Work type: Intermittent Location: Albuquerque, NM Capability Area: Call Center Job Description: Individuals who are Spanish-language proficient at a conversational level, are encouraged to apply for our Bilingual Customer Service Representative (Spanish/English) position. NORC is seeking individuals to work as Customer Service Representatives, internally known as Telephone Interviewers. In this role, you will conduct interviews over the phone with no sales pressure or quotas. Your work will directly contribute to understanding pressing issues such as: - the cost and access to healthcare, - the impact of higher education on the labor force, - and many other topics that inform social policy. This position is strictly on-site at the NORC call center. Employees are required to report to the office daily. IDEAL CANDIDATE: The ideal candidate for this role: - has good communication skills and basic computer knowledge, - enjoys speaking with people from diverse backgrounds and professions, - is looking for a flexible part-time working schedule, and - is available to work evening hours, weeknights and weekends. RESPONSIBILITIES: - Gain the cooperation of respondents over the phone in order to complete a survey by being persuasive and appropriately assertive. - Administer survey using a pre-written script. - Record survey answers verbatim. - Maintain neutral and objective communication with respondents. REQUIRED SKILLS: - Ability to talk on the phone within close proximity of others in a large and potentially loud call center. - Knowledge of Windows, such as sending email or opening and using a web browser to search for information. - Ability to sit and use a telephone headset, dial phone numbers, use a computer keyboard, and read a script off a standard-size computer monitor for up to four hours continuously. - At least 18 years of age. - Legally authorized to work in the United States. SALARY AND BENEFITS: The pay for this position will be $21.68 per hour, which is based on geographic location. This position is classified as intermittent.
